Design Notes
Ensure proper PCB layout for the ADUM4135BRWZ to minimize parasitic inductance and maintain signal integrity. Place decoupling capacitors (e.g., 0.1Β΅F and 10Β΅F) close to the VDD1 and VDD2 pins. Use a solid ground plane for GND1 and GND2, and keep the high-voltage output traces short and wide to handle high currents.
The ADUM4135BRWZ can dissipate significant power when driving large IGBTs at high frequencies. Ensure adequate thermal management by providing a copper pour on the PCB connected to the thermal pad (if exposed) and consider airflow or heatsinking in high-power applications. Monitor the junction temperature to stay within the -40Β°C to +125Β°C operating range.
A common pitfall is improper connection of the DESAT pin. The DESAT pin must be connected to the IGBT collector through a high-voltage diode and a resistor to set the blanking time. Failure to do so can result in false DESAT triggering or failure to detect overcurrent. Also, ensure the Miller clamp is connected to the gate to prevent false turn-on due to the Miller effect.
